DOB: June 28, 1966

Background: Cusack was born in Evanston, Illinois. His father was an actor, as are his four siblings, including Oscar-nominated actress Joan Cusack. He spent a year at NYU, but dropped out.

Filmography: He appeared in teen movies in the 1980s, including "Sixteen Candles" (1984), "Better Off Dead" (1985), and "One Crazy Summer" (1986). Among his other best known films include "Say Anything ..." (1989), "The Grifters" (1990), "Bullets Over Broadway" (1994), "Grosse Pointe Blank" (1997), "Con Air" (1997), "Midnight in the Garden of Good and Evil" (1997), "The Thin Red Line" (1998), "Being John Malkovich" (1999), "High Fidelity" (2000), "Runaway Jury" (2003), "Grace is Gone" (2007), and "2012" (2009). In 2012 he stars as Edgar Allan Poe in the thriller "The Raven" and also appears in the drama "The Paperboy."

BAFTA Film Awards: Nomination - Best Adapted Screenplay ("High Fidelity," 2000)

Golden Globe Awards: Nomination - Best Musical/Comedy Actor ("High Fidelity," 2000)

SAG Awards: Nomination - Best Film Ensemble ("Beign John Malkovich," 1999)
